Work on the new game isn’t all that’s been done this month, however. Although it required a bit of (self-imposed) crunch time, we were able to put out an update for Artificial Nexus, raising its official release version to 1.1! If you haven’t seen the update on Steam, here’s a list of the changes:

  • Hints system: The game now offers hints in the pause menu, to assist you in getting through any puzzles that you’re stuck on. All of these hints will offer suggestions as to what you should try next, before culminating in giving you the answer to the puzzle, for when you’re well and truly stumped. Although some hints block corresponding achievements from being unlocked, the game will always warn you of this before revealing the answer, as well as warning you before revealing a puzzle’s solution is revealed.
  • New achievements: The game now has two additional achievements to unlock! If you’ve already played and beaten the game, you should be able to get these without too much issue.
  • Updated opening: The opening of the game has been updated to introduce the game’s mechanics to players a bit more gradually, rather than throwing too much at them at once. Again, if you’ve already played the game, this shouldn’t be an issue for you - this section can be gotten through in less than a minute if you know what you’re doing.
  • Easier endings: While the methods for unlocking the game’s different endings are the same as before, Susan will now hint at what the player can try during the ending section, making them a bit easier to complete.
  • New font: A new font has been added to assist those with dyslexia or low-vision issues.
  • Bug fix: An issue was discovered wherein searching certain terms in the game’s Knowledge Base in a particular order could cause the game to crash. This issue has now been fixed.
